This past autumn season, our studio had the opportunity to work alongside a group of wonderful vendors including creative director of the project Eunice Kwok from Chuunice Photography, Social Calendar Events, and Ellsii Design to help bring their warm, romantic and romantic floral vision come to life inside the beautiful "The Wallace Venue" in North Vancouver.

The prompt we were given was to design something modern, natural, and autumn themed, using both fresh and dried florals without looking too bohemian. We wanted the design to feel light and dreamy, but still rich in color and texture. We designed focusing on Pampas grass, toffee roses, and terracotta vessels and accent florals. 

We designed a whimsical freeform arch made from birch wood and chicken wire, using pampas grass, magnolia leaf, cafe au lait dahlia, quicksand rose, toffee rose, coral pompom dahlia, eucalyptus,
